[PATCH 0/3] qemu: Handle the egl-headless capability properly

Peter Krempa posted 3 patches 2 years, 10 months ago
Test syntax-check failed
Patches applied successfully (tree, apply log)
git fetch https://github.com/patchew-project/libvirt tags/patchew/cover.1623773020.git.pkrempa@redhat.com
src/qemu/qemu_capabilities.c                       | 8 ++++++--
src/qemu/qemu_capabilities.h                       | 2 +-
tests/qemucapabilitiesdata/caps_2.11.0.s390x.xml   | 1 +
tests/qemucapabilitiesdata/caps_2.11.0.x86_64.xml  | 1 +
tests/qemucapabilitiesdata/caps_2.12.0.aarch64.xml | 1 +
tests/qemucapabilitiesdata/caps_2.12.0.ppc64.xml   | 1 +
tests/qemucapabilitiesdata/caps_2.12.0.s390x.xml   | 1 +
tests/qemucapabilitiesdata/caps_2.12.0.x86_64.xml  | 1 +
tests/qemucapabilitiesdata/caps_3.0.0.ppc64.xml    | 1 +
tests/qemucapabilitiesdata/caps_3.0.0.riscv32.xml  | 1 +
tests/qemucapabilitiesdata/caps_3.0.0.riscv64.xml  | 1 +
tests/qemucapabilitiesdata/caps_3.0.0.s390x.xml    | 1 +
tests/qemucapabilitiesdata/caps_3.0.0.x86_64.xml   | 1 +
tests/qemucapabilitiesdata/caps_3.1.0.ppc64.xml    | 1 +
tests/qemucapabilitiesdata/caps_3.1.0.x86_64.xml   | 1 +
tests/qemucapabilitiesdata/caps_4.0.0.aarch64.xml  | 1 +
tests/qemucapabilitiesdata/caps_4.0.0.ppc64.xml    | 1 +
tests/qemucapabilitiesdata/caps_4.0.0.riscv32.xml  | 1 +
tests/qemucapabilitiesdata/caps_4.0.0.riscv64.xml  | 1 +
tests/qemucapabilitiesdata/caps_4.0.0.s390x.xml    | 1 +
tests/qemucapabilitiesdata/caps_4.0.0.x86_64.xml   | 1 +
tests/qemucapabilitiesdata/caps_4.1.0.x86_64.xml   | 1 +
tests/qemucapabilitiesdata/caps_4.2.0.aarch64.xml  | 1 +
tests/qemucapabilitiesdata/caps_4.2.0.ppc64.xml    | 1 +
tests/qemucapabilitiesdata/caps_4.2.0.s390x.xml    | 1 +
tests/qemucapabilitiesdata/caps_4.2.0.x86_64.xml   | 1 +
tests/qemucapabilitiesdata/caps_5.0.0.aarch64.xml  | 1 +
tests/qemucapabilitiesdata/caps_5.0.0.ppc64.xml    | 1 +
tests/qemucapabilitiesdata/caps_5.0.0.riscv64.xml  | 1 +
tests/qemucapabilitiesdata/caps_5.0.0.x86_64.xml   | 1 +
tests/qemucapabilitiesdata/caps_5.1.0.sparc.xml    | 1 +
tests/qemucapabilitiesdata/caps_5.1.0.x86_64.xml   | 1 +
tests/qemucapabilitiesdata/caps_5.2.0.aarch64.xml  | 1 +
tests/qemucapabilitiesdata/caps_5.2.0.ppc64.xml    | 1 +
tests/qemucapabilitiesdata/caps_5.2.0.riscv64.xml  | 1 +
tests/qemucapabilitiesdata/caps_5.2.0.s390x.xml    | 1 +
tests/qemucapabilitiesdata/caps_5.2.0.x86_64.xml   | 1 +
tests/qemucapabilitiesdata/caps_6.0.0.s390x.xml    | 1 +
tests/qemucapabilitiesdata/caps_6.0.0.x86_64.xml   | 1 +
tests/qemucapabilitiesdata/caps_6.1.0.x86_64.xml   | 1 +
tests/qemuxml2argvtest.c                           | 9 ++++++---
tests/qemuxml2xmltest.c                            | 8 +++++---
42 files changed, 56 insertions(+), 9 deletions(-)
[PATCH 0/3] qemu: Handle the egl-headless capability properly
Posted by Peter Krempa 2 years, 10 months ago
Similarly to my previous series dealing with SDL graphics,
'egl-headless' should be getting exactly the same treatment.

Peter Krempa (3):
  qemu: capabilities: Un-retire QEMU_CAPS_EGL_HEADLESS
  tests: qemuxml2*: Add QEMU_CAPS_EGL_HEADLESS to fake-caps tests using
    egl-headless graphics
  qemu: capabilities: Fill SDL graphics support only when it's really
    supported

 src/qemu/qemu_capabilities.c                       | 8 ++++++--
 src/qemu/qemu_capabilities.h                       | 2 +-
 tests/qemucapabilitiesdata/caps_2.11.0.s390x.xml   | 1 +
 tests/qemucapabilitiesdata/caps_2.11.0.x86_64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_2.12.0.aarch64.xml | 1 +
 tests/qemucapabilitiesdata/caps_2.12.0.ppc64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_2.12.0.s390x.xml   | 1 +
 tests/qemucapabilitiesdata/caps_2.12.0.x86_64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_3.0.0.ppc64.xml    | 1 +
 tests/qemucapabilitiesdata/caps_3.0.0.riscv32.xml  | 1 +
 tests/qemucapabilitiesdata/caps_3.0.0.riscv64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_3.0.0.s390x.xml    | 1 +
 tests/qemucapabilitiesdata/caps_3.0.0.x86_64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_3.1.0.ppc64.xml    | 1 +
 tests/qemucapabilitiesdata/caps_3.1.0.x86_64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_4.0.0.aarch64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_4.0.0.ppc64.xml    | 1 +
 tests/qemucapabilitiesdata/caps_4.0.0.riscv32.xml  | 1 +
 tests/qemucapabilitiesdata/caps_4.0.0.riscv64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_4.0.0.s390x.xml    | 1 +
 tests/qemucapabilitiesdata/caps_4.0.0.x86_64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_4.1.0.x86_64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_4.2.0.aarch64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_4.2.0.ppc64.xml    | 1 +
 tests/qemucapabilitiesdata/caps_4.2.0.s390x.xml    | 1 +
 tests/qemucapabilitiesdata/caps_4.2.0.x86_64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_5.0.0.aarch64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_5.0.0.ppc64.xml    | 1 +
 tests/qemucapabilitiesdata/caps_5.0.0.riscv64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_5.0.0.x86_64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_5.1.0.sparc.xml    | 1 +
 tests/qemucapabilitiesdata/caps_5.1.0.x86_64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_5.2.0.aarch64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_5.2.0.ppc64.xml    | 1 +
 tests/qemucapabilitiesdata/caps_5.2.0.riscv64.xml  | 1 +
 tests/qemucapabilitiesdata/caps_5.2.0.s390x.xml    | 1 +
 tests/qemucapabilitiesdata/caps_5.2.0.x86_64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_6.0.0.s390x.xml    | 1 +
 tests/qemucapabilitiesdata/caps_6.0.0.x86_64.xml   | 1 +
 tests/qemucapabilitiesdata/caps_6.1.0.x86_64.xml   | 1 +
 tests/qemuxml2argvtest.c                           | 9 ++++++---
 tests/qemuxml2xmltest.c                            | 8 +++++---
 42 files changed, 56 insertions(+), 9 deletions(-)

-- 
2.31.1